Okay here's the deal...I realize that i'm treading on enemy turf here being that i am not an eclipse owner, but i do have a nv-t350 transaxle. It has always made a little noise in fifth gear but i always had attributed that to being a "neon sound". My g/f needed to use it for commuting to work and after two weeks when i got my car back ('98 dodge neon highline...little or no mods but still the bain of hondas everywhere) the noise had spread to 3rd-5th gear. Within 50 miles the noise was in all five gears....when to my friends shop and spent the day pulling the trans. When we got everything apart here is what we found.....

Two things throw me here:

I've never seen an output shaft roller bearing do that kind of damage.

I've never seen an output shaft taken apart like that. Technically, the T350 output shaft is "non servicable" and they fix it by replacing the whole unit. I've always wanted to take one apart, though ;-(

Your options:

Find a replacement transaxle and swap it in,

Find a replacement output shaft and buy a new output shaft roller bearing.

here's an update...

It is an output shaft...i believe the damage to have been caused by a small rock that i found in the case...the shaft is suprisingly easy to take apart (if you have a hydrolic press)...once you get the top two gears off everything else is held on by two snap rings...the problem that i think i'm running into is that it's "non-serviceable" (ran into the same problem with my starter but you can use the internals from a 80's BMW M3 to rebuild it)...if anyone has any ideas i would love to hear them. Don't pay too mauch attention to the missing pieces of the bearing i accidentaly dropped them when i was removing everything...the scratches were the only things there prior to my clumsiness....
